1973 BMW 525 vs. 1992 Peugeot 106

To start off, 1992 Peugeot 106 is newer by 19 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1973 BMW 525.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1973 BMW 525 would be higher. At 2,494 cc (6 cylinders), 1973 BMW 525 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1973 BMW 525 (143 HP) has 94 more horse power than 1992 Peugeot 106. (49 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1973 BMW 525 should accelerate faster than 1992 Peugeot 106.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1973 BMW 525 weights approximately 540 kg more than 1992 Peugeot 106.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1973 BMW 525 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1973 BMW 525.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1992 Peugeot 106,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1973 BMW 525 (208 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 125 more torque (in Nm) than 1992 Peugeot 106. (83 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1973 BMW 525 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1992 Peugeot 106.
